   prokinetic effects of tanacetum balsamita extracts on the bovine bomasum

چکیده    Impaired abomasal motility is a common disorder in dairy cattle, contributing significantly to displaced abomasum and abomasal volvulus, with considerable economic losses to the livestock industry. in vitro studies have demonstrated marked reductions in contractility in smooth muscle from cattle with displaced abomasum, highlighting the need for effective prokinetic agents to restore gastrointestinal motility. however, currently available pharmacological options for ruminants are limited. tanacetum balsamita (costmary) has been traditionally used in northwestern iran for the treatment of human gastrointestinal disorders, yet its effects on ruminant gastrointestinal motility remain uninvestigated. this study evaluated the in vitro effects of aqueous and hydroalcoholic extracts of t. balsamita on bovine abomasal smooth muscle. abomasal tissue samples from 30 healthy cattle were exposed to varying concentrations of t. balsamita extract, and contractile responses were measured using organ bath techniques. hydroalcoholic extracts (100–1000 mg/l) and aqueous extracts (300–3000 mg/l) significantly enhanced contractility (p<0.05) of abomasal tissues with the strongest response observed at 3000 mg/l aqueous extract (182 ± 29.3% of control). mechanistic evaluation using pharmacological antagonists showed that hexamethonium (nicotinic receptor blocker) and indomethacin (cyclooxygenase inhibitor) had no effect on the extract-induced contractions. in contrast, verapamil (calcium channel blocker), atropine (non-selective muscarinic antagonist), and 4-damp (m3-selective antagonist) completely inhibited these effects, indicating that the contractile response is mediated via m3 muscarinic acetylcholine receptors and is calcium-dependent. these findings suggest that t. balsamita extracts exert potent prokinetic effects on ruminant abomasal smooth muscle, supporting their potential as a natural therapeutic option for managing abomasal hypomotility in cattle.
